Men’s Journal has declared actor Kyle Chandler (Friday Night Lights) as ‘The Last Solid Dude’ in their June issue currently on newsstands. After five seasons of FNL and little acknowledgment I think it’s about time some recognition is given to a solid actor.
Here is an excerpt from Men’s Journal’s article on Kyle Chandler:
“Chandler spent 21 years living in L.A., but it never really suited him. He’s too self-effacing, too genuinely earnest — all “yes, ma’am” and “no, ma’am” in his easy Georgia drawl. “Everything moves a little quicker in Los Angeles,” he says. (He never calls it L.A.) “A lot of times you don’t know your next-door neighbor.” He’s much happier in Austin. They’ve got a 33-acre spread half an hour southwest of town, where he can busy himself with the horses and donkeys or survey the fence line on his big orange tractor, which Kathryn calls “his happy place.” He’s a volunteer fireman. He hangs out at the Seed & Feed. Sometimes he gets on his bike and just cruises the Hill Country.
